Guest Editorial: Important Steps to Take to Protect Your Home From Fire
While we can’t control what our neighbors do for fire prevention, there are steps we can take to reduce our own risk from wildfire. The most critical zone is from your home’s walls to 5 feet out – the 0-5 Foot Zone, or ZONE ZERO. There should be nothing at all flammable in this zone.
